Qantas Premier Everyday
Pros
0% p.a. on Balance Transfers for 12 months
Earn up to 1 Qantas Point per $1 spent
20,000 bonus Qantas Points on offer
Complimentary Travel Insurance
Cons
3% Foreign Transaction Fee
Details
Category | Frequent Flyer & Travel Credit Cards, Balance Transfer Credit Cards and Rewards Credit Cards |
---|---|
Card Type | Mastercard |
Benefits | Complimentary Travel Insurance and Sign-Up Bonus Points Offer |
Minimum Credit Limit | A$4,000 |
Maximum Credit Limit | A$30,000 |
Minimum Income | A$35,000 |
Additional Cardholders | 4 |
Additional Cardholder Fee | A$25 p.a. |
Minimum Repayments | 2% |
Rewards Program | Qantas Frequent Flyer |
Points Earn Rate | 1 points per $1 |
Points Conditions |
There is no cap on earn rate. |
Contactless Payments | Apple Pay, Fitbit Pay and Samsung Pay |
Rates & Fees | |
Purchase Rate | 19.99% p.a. |
Cash Advance Fee | 3% |
Late Payment Fee | A$30 |
Annual Fee | A$49 p.a. |
Foreign Transaction Fee | 3% |
Overseas ATM Withdrawal Fee | A$5 |
Interest Free Period | 55 days |
Cash Advance Rate | 21.99% p.a. |
Introductory Offers | |
Sign-Up Bonus | Earn 20,000 bonus points when you spend $3,000 or more on eligible purchases within 3 months of card approval. |
Balance Transfer Rates | |
Balance Transfer Period | 12 months |
Balance Transfer Rate | 0% p.a. |

No Apple Pay
I changed over from ANZ to Qantas to accumulate points quicker. Customer service is good, rewards bonus is worth it if you can spend the $$ in the timeframe. Disappointed that this card does not have apple pay.
